CourseDetails

โ€ข Incident Response Planning: Developing a comprehensive incident response plan for travel security, including procedures for threat assessment, communication, and evacuation.

โ€ข Travel Risk Assessment: Identifying and assessing potential security risks associated with travel, including political instability, crime, and natural disasters.

โ€ข Crisis Management: Managing crises while traveling, including medical emergencies, terrorism, and kidnapping.

โ€ข Security Technology: Utilizing security technology, such as travel tracking software, to enhance incident response capabilities.

โ€ข Cultural Awareness: Understanding cultural differences and their impact on incident response, including communication styles, customs, and laws.

โ€ข Travel Safety Training: Providing training to travelers on safety and security best practices, including situational awareness and self-defense.

โ€ข Emergency Preparedness: Preparing for emergencies, including creating emergency kits, developing evacuation plans, and establishing communication protocols.

โ€ข Post-Incident Review: Conducting post-incident reviews to identify areas for improvement and update incident response plans accordingly.

โ€ข Legal and Compliance Considerations: Understanding legal and compliance considerations, such as data privacy laws and company policies, related to incident response for travel security.
